这里是文章模块栏目内容页
mysql求分组最新记录(mysql怎么分组查询)

导读:在mysql中,我们常常需要对数据进行分组操作,但是如何求出每个分组的最新记录呢?本文将介绍几种方法来实现这一功能。

1. 使用子查询

可以使用子查询来实现求分组最新记录的功能。首先按照分组字段和时间字段进行排序,然后使用子查询获取每个分组的最新记录。

2. 使用JOIN语句

另外一种方法是使用JOIN语句,将原表与自身连接,并按照分组字段和时间字段进行排序,然后选择每个分组的第一条记录。

总结:以上两种方法均可实现求分组最新记录的功能,具体选择哪种方法取决于实际情况。同时,为了提高查询效率,可以在分组字段和时间字段上建立索引。